On tap from a small Lx Brewery 'food truck', outside Mosteiro do Jeronimo, Belem. Hazy golden orange colour, white head. Aroma of some citrusy hops, yeast, light resin, malt, no real ginger tbh. Flavour is light sweet, malty, hint of toast, light soapy, light hoppy, bitter finish. Light bodied. Refreshing on a hot day like this.

Review based on the BJCP2015 guidelines (style 30A/18B). Bottle 33 cl - Batch 170015FRESH (BBF AGP18). AROMA: medium ginger aroma, followed by a very faint tropical fruit aroma. almost neutral faint malt background. APPEARANCE: dark gold color and clear. medium-low white head with good retention. TASTE: medium predominant ginger flavor with a very faint neutral malt background. faint pine hop note. medium-high bitterness with an almost dry and bitter finish. PALATE: medium-light body with medium-low carbonation. OVERALL: a pale ale with a balance towards ginger. it would benefit from more hop presence and supportive malt.
